Nature Made Us Individuals-Daily Meditation 1.16.23

Today’s quotation:

Nature made us individuals, as she did the flowers and the pebbles, but we are afraid to be peculiar, so our society resembles a bag of marbles or a string of mold candles.  Why should we all dress in the same fashion?  The frost never paints my windows twice alike.-Lydia Maria Child

Today’s Meditation:

One of the biggest frustrations of teaching high school was watching as the young students tried so hard to fit in with certain groups that they adopted certain behaviors, ways of dressing, and ways of looking at the world just so that they would have more in joint with the people they felt comfortable with.  There were always exceptions, of course, but for the most part, the young people were more interested in being just like others than in expressing their unique selves.

We say we encourage young people to express their individuality, but do we really?  Do we criticize when someone does something we don’t expect or want them to do?  Do we say, “Cool shirt,” or ask, “Why are you wearing that?” because maybe we feel a bit embarrassed to be with the person when they’re wearing such a thing?

I really don’t want to be just another marble in a bag.  I don’t want to do things to be different because they don’t feel authentic, but I do like doing things that I really feel like doing.  If my socks don’t match, who cares?  I like colors, and having more colors on makes me feel good.  Sometimes I have to catch myself because I find myself choosing clothes based on how I think other people will react, and I have to ask myself, “What do I feel like wearing today?”

What can we become if we try to be truly unique, truly the people we’re meant to be?  Unfortunately, most of us never will find out because we’ve gotten used to following the lead of others, copying people with whom we want to have something in common, and preferring the ease of conformity to the scariness of individuality.  It’s not the way we have to do things, though, and it may be a good idea to explore our individuality one of these days!

Questions to consider:

What are some of the ways that conformity seems so attractive to us?

How can we express our individuality without forcing the issue, without being different just for being different?

What kinds of things can you do today to express your uniqueness?

For further thought:

Success, recognition, and conformity are the bywords of the modern world, where everyone seems to crave the anesthetizing security of being identified with the majority.-Martin Luther King, Jr.
